Guest Bio:
Professor Yongtao Guan is currently a Presidential Chair Professor and Associate Dean of the School of Data Science at The Chinese University of Hong Kong (Shenzhen), a Senior Research Scientist at the Shenzhen Research Institute of Big Data, and a Fellow of the American Statistical Association. He previously served as Associate Professor of Biostatistics at Yale University, the Leslie Barnes Chair Professor and Chair of the Department of Management Science at the Herbert Business School of the University of Miami, Director of the Deloitte Research and Practice Analytics Institute, and Director of the Government and Law Laboratory at the Shenzhen Research Institute of Big Data.
Professor Guan received his Ph.D. in Statistics from the University of Texas in 2003. His research focuses on spatiotemporal big data analysis, longitudinal data analysis, and recurrent event analysis. He is a world-class expert in high-resolution spatiotemporal data analysis and has extensive experience in interdisciplinary collaboration. His numerous research findings have been published in top international statistics and machine learning journals and conferences. His work has been widely and highly recognized by peers, receiving awards such as the National Science Foundation Career Award, the Distinguished Alumni Award from the Department of Statistics at the University of Texas, and the Annual Researcher Award from the Herbert Business School of the University of Miami. Professor Guan has recently focused on the development and application of large language models and is currently the Principal Investigator of the major national science and technology project "Key Technologies and Application Demonstration for Intelligent Collaborative Supervision of the Entire Administrative Law Enforcement Process".
Synopsis:
Centering on the goal of comprehensively building a "smart rule-of-law" system and addressing key pain points in administrative law enforcement supervision, this project studies training techniques for administrative law enforcement supervision data models based on case dynamics, automatic generation of electronic case files for administrative law enforcement using vertical-domain large language models, risk early warning and intelligent review of legal compliance throughout the entire process, and assessment techniques for the quality and efficiency of administrative law enforcement based on multi-dimensional situational awareness. It proposes a theoretical framework of "behavior-perception-quality-efficiency-decision" for the entire process of administrative law enforcement supervision. On this basis, it develops a knowledge base of administrative law enforcement cases, an auxiliary system for generating electronic case files, a risk early warning and intelligent review system for legal compliance, and a quality-efficiency evaluation system for administrative law enforcement. It also develops an intelligent collaborative platform integrating national, provincial, and municipal levels, and conducts application demonstrations in the Ministry of Justice and provincial/municipal judicial administrative departments in Guangdong and Yunnan (Shenzhen and Mengzi), covering regions with significantly different demographic, social, and economic conditions to maximize the value of the application demonstration.
